THEY'VE WAITED LONG ENOUGH ... Reparations for slavery just aren't going to happen! And while talks in Congress stall, the racially- and gender-diverse Infinite Rainbow Crew prepares to launch and fly their new colony ship to Mars. Unknown to them, rebel, dreamer, Space Force Sergeant "Jax" Jagger and select black crew members plan to seize the vessel for themselves. Their goal-to jet on out of the solar system and found their own planet. But there's trouble-Jax's romantic interest, super-smart biochemist Sharla Brown is along for the ride and wants none of this and the military isn't playing either. If Jax and his crew are to escape, they will have to outrun Space Force's fastest interceptors and once out in the Far Reaches face threats unimaginable. But all of this is worth the gamble. Because if they can't get reparations on Earth, they'll be taking them in space!
